polar_ex

 1 %complex_polar_ex.m
 2 clear all
 3 close all
 4 clc
 5 theta = 0:0.1:2*pi;
 6 rho = 2;  % 큰 원의 반지름
 7 z = rho*exp(i*theta);
 8 figure
 9 polar(angle(z), abs(z), 'k')
10 set(gcf, 'color', 'w');
11 rho1 = 1/4; % 작은 원의 반지름
12 for alpha = pi/6:0.5:2*pi
13     z1 = rho*exp(i*alpha) + rho1*exp(i*theta);
14     set(gca, 'nextplot', 'add');
15     polar(angle(z1), abs(z1), 'k');
16 end
